Wannabe ransomware operators arrested before hospital attacks

Law enforcement in Romania arrested a group of individuals that were planning ransomware attacks against healthcare institutions in the country. Ironically, the group operated under the name PentaGuard Hackers Crew. Three were arrested in Romania and a fourth in the Republic of Moldova after executing home search warrants. Authorities say the group had file-encrypting malware, remote access trojans, tools for SQL injection and website defacement attacks. The attackers would have planted malware in emails pretending to be from government institutions sending COVID-19 information.
